The Sportsbook: Wide Coverage, Thin Margins

Around 40 sports, 150+ markets on big football matches, and global racing with live streams – the breadth is there. But the betting margins sit at 8.18%. That’s high. Too high. And there’s no best odds guaranteed on UK & Irish racing. You’ll find better value at any top-tier bookmaker.

Deposits and Withdrawals: Many Options, One Annoyance

You can deposit via Visa, Mastercard, PayPal, Skrill, Neteller, Apple Pay, Trustly – 27 methods in total. Minimum deposit is £10. But the default deposit screen pushes you toward £40, and the £10 option isn’t clearly signposted. That’s a small trick, but it leaves a bad taste. Withdrawals are called “Cashout” here, minimum £10, and take 2-6 days depending on method.

  1. Log in and click the blue “Deposit” box in the top right.
  2. Choose your payment method from the list.
  3. Enter the amount – manually override if you want the minimum £10.
  4. Confirm and you’re done.
